Argos

With a vast range of products and next day or same-day delivery, Argos is a top online shopping site in the UK. Their vast selection of items covers categories like clothes, shoes and sports equipment, as well as beauty products. They also sell their clothing and homeware under their own brands. They are known for their affordable prices and are very well-loved among students.

Despite some setbacks, including the demise of Woolworths and the demise of Mothercare, Argos has kept up with the competition by giving customers a variety of options and convenience. Online orders increased by 45% to represent more than 16 percent of Argos sales, while reservations in-store for collection later on soared by 60 percent. This indicates that customers continue to value the multi-channel approach of Argos. The company is also reducing complexity by investing in infrastructure upgrades to improve the efficiency of its network. This includes moving its direct import operations to Kettering, and closing its rental distribution facility in Wolverhampton.

Tesco

Tesco is an international supermarket chain. It offers a wide range of goods. It is one of the largest chains in the UK and has more than 3700 stores. The stores vary from megastores to smaller stores. It also offers online shopping and home delivery. In addition it is dedicated to providing its customers with affordable prices for everyday items. It also offers loyalty discounts for some items.

Tesco started its business in 1919, when Jack Cohen set up a small market stand in London's East End. The idea was to let customers choose their own items. This became a success and he grew his business. He then started selling goods to businesses.

The company has diversified its offerings and is now selling clothing, books, electronics furniture, furniture, petrol, software, and financial services. Its stores include hypermarkets of sizes of all sizes, discount supermarkets, and convenience stores. Its supermarkets sell a wide assortment of fresh items including dairy products, meat, bakery, frozen food and ready-to-eat meals. They also have cosmetics, toiletries and cleaning supplies.

Tesco established its first US stores in 2007 under the name Fresh & Easy. The company had hoped to create a coast to coast business and built a costly infrastructure. In 2013 however, Tesco announced it would withdraw from the United States.

After careful consideration and a thorough investigation After careful consideration and extensive investigation, the decision to pull out from the US market was taken. Tesco invested over $1 billion in its US operations. The company also worked for 20 years on a move into the American market. It hired a consumer science firm, Dunhumby, and sent executives into American homes to see what their families were eating and how they shop.
